hi mike,

i have two home-brew set amps, both fantastic.  one based on the 6v6, the other on the el84.  i have another really nice pair of el84 set's, which were yanked from an akai m8 tape deck & set up for plug-n-play audio.  i have a modded almarro a205a mkll, which is sep.  and, i have a completely refurb'd/modded electrohome amp, which uses the 6aq5/el90.  someone told me it's p/p, but being rated at only 6wpc, i wonder if it's actually set.  i dunno enuff about the electronics to be able to tell, myself.  these amps are all quite small, except for the 6v6 amp, so i could bring all of them, if you want.  but, it's really up to merle, if he's comfortable w/swapping any of them into his rig.
